Shutter

Ubuntu 项目汇报常用的录屏、截图、Gif 软件!

两盒软妹~` 提交于 2021-01-12 01:47:43
项目汇报要录制一些视频和截图、Gif 等,于是就收集了一些好用的软件,安装方法如下,使用方法都很容易就不介绍了: 1. 录屏 SimpleScreenRecorder(建议) sudo add-apt-repository ppa:maarten-baert/simplescreenrecorder sudo apt-get update sudo apt-get install simplescreenrecorder 2. 录屏 kazam(不能在 Win 上播放!) sudo add-apt-repository ppa:kazam-team/stable-series sudo apt-get update sudo apt-get install kazam kazam 录制的视频不能在 Win 上播放,不过 kazam 很小巧,我平常会用来录制一些视频到 B 站(@登龙 zZ)。 3. 截屏 Shutter(推荐) sudo add-apt-repository ppa:shutter/ppa sudo apt-get update sudo apt-get install shutter 4. Gif 录制 Peek(推荐) sudo add-apt-repository ppa:peek-developers/stable sudo apt-get update

树莓派相机设定

ぐ巨炮叔叔 提交于 2020-11-24 09:56:48
使用树莓派的摄像头,将树莓派自身提供的picamera的API数据转换为Python Oencv可用图像数据: # import the necessary packages from picamera.array import PiRGBArray from picamera import PiCamera import time import cv2 # initialize the camera and grab a reference to the raw camera capture camera = PiCamera() camera.resolution = (640, 480) camera.framerate = 32 camera.hflip = True camera.vflip = True rawCapture = PiRGBArray(camera, size=(640, 480)) # allow the camera to warmup time.sleep(0.1) # capture frames from the camera for frame in camera.capture_continuous(rawCapture, format="bgr", use_video_port=True): # grab the raw NumPy

ir camera基础知识整理

与世无争的帅哥 提交于 2020-09-26 00:57:02
1. 加串解串芯片作用? A: 加串和解串是成对出现的,串行器在模组内,将并行信号转换为串行信号,然后用一根线可以实现远距离传输。sensor输出的raw data如果不加串,需要8根线传输,很难传输很远,加串之后,一根线即可传输,而且能实现远距离传输(十几米都可以)。加串后的数据,通常通过lvds协议进行传输,从模组内传输到soc端,整个流程是: raw->isp->加串->lvds接口把数据从模组内传输到开发板->开发板侧解串器解串->解串后的数据按mipi协议包装->soc内部mipi模块硬解mipi数据->数据保存在ddr/sram中供上层使用。 注意: mipi是板内和soc的串行接口协议,传输速度很快,解串后的数据,通常要包装成mipi格式,然后传输到soc端,由soc端的mipi模块进行硬解。 lvds是控制器和camera之间的通信协议,是板间通信接口。lvds是一种通信方式的统称,fpdlink是TI的lvds叫法,美信的叫GMSL. Q2: camera模组内一定要有ISP吗? A: 不一定。sensor输出的是raw data, ISP可以对raw data进行处理,例如raw转yuv,也可以对图像进行自动曝光、自动白平衡、去噪等,ISP是专用的图像处理芯片,对这类任务,计算效率高、效果好。当camera模组内拥有ISP时,ISP能很好的完成这些工作

android8.0以上新增Camera(七)

不羁的心 提交于 2020-08-13 01:43:36
比如有人想新增一个虚拟摄像头,当用户app打开摄像头设备时,打开的不是系统默认的camera hal代码,而是自己指定的代码,用自己事先准备好的视频数据,来喂给app;也有人想在系统默认的一套app框架上,新增一个外接的usbcamera,并且要能溶入到camera框架中。app只需要指定usbcamera的id,就能像打开普通摄像头那样,去打开我们的usbcamera;也有人,想在现有的框架上,同时兼容老的hal1+api1流程的android8.0之前的camera,又想新增一个符合android8.0的hidl接口规范的camera模块。 上面所有的需求,归纳起来,核心的就是一点,即如何去新增一个camera hal模块。我这篇博客,是以在mtk android8.0上新增一个usbcamera hal模块来讲的。当然,新增虚拟摄像头,流程跟这个也是一模一样的。 好了,既然是想在android8.0上新增一套符合hidl接口规范的camera流程,那么我们先要了解一下,android原生的hidl接口下的camera流程,下面我们先讲一讲这块。 在android8.0之前,frameworks层的cameraservice和hal层的camera代码是在同一个进程的,这样不利于hal层部份独立升级。针对这个问题,8.0后,就推出了hidl机制

搞机:ubuntu18 上值得安装的软件及安装方法

淺唱寂寞╮ 提交于 2020-08-08 10:14:57
ubuntu 上值得安装的软件及安装方法 重装了一下ubuntu系统,整理了一下正在使用的好用的软件以及安装方法,备忘 文章目录 ubuntu 上值得安装的软件及安装方法 shutter Typora Chrome xmind vscode Terminator 终端终结者 peek 搜狗输入法 百度输入法 网易云音乐 docker miniconda gnome-screenshot NVIDIA显卡驱动 Postman shutter 比较好用的截图软件 安装方法: sudo add-apt-repository ppa:shutter/ppa sudo apt-get update sudo apt-get install shutter 设置快捷键 Typora 官网 最好用的markdown编辑器,功能齐全并有多款主题可以选择: 安装方法: wget -qO - https://typora.io/linux/public-key.asc | sudo apt-key add - # add Typora's repository sudo add-apt-repository 'deb https://typora.io/linux ./' sudo apt-get update # install typora sudo apt-get install typora

Mantra&Arnold的MotionBlur与motionvector的匹配

大城市里の小女人 提交于 2020-05-08 04:06:52
关键字:houdini,arnold,motion,blur, motionblur ,运动模糊,匹配,mantra 渲染的时候总有些镜头需要用到两种渲染器: 1.怎么渲染才能让mantra和arnold渲染的运动模糊保持一致? 2.后期运动模糊两个渲染器出的motion vector怎么保持一致? 3.渲染运动模糊层的时候渲染采样的时间点怎么匹配? 4.怎么保证出两个渲染器的motion层大小方向统一? 两个渲染器Motion Vector 对应: Mantra全局的shutter offset为1时对应Arnold camera的shutter start和end为0,Arnold全局的start为0,end为shutter time Mantra全局的shutter offset为0时对应Arnold的shutter start和end为-0.5*shutter time,Arnold的全局start为-0.5*shutter time ,end为0.5*shutter time Mantra全局的shutter offset为-1时对应Arnold的shutter start和end为-1*shutter time,Arnold全局 start为-1*shutter time ,end为0 输出运动层时key值都应该为2 ,指定arnold全局运动模糊的方式用custom

Linux截图软件Shutter快捷键大全与内置编辑器的安装

元气小坏坏 提交于 2020-03-24 01:01:32
3 月,跳不动了?>>> 一、安装Shutter #笔者系统为 Manjaro,软件仓库未安装成功,所以用`yay`命令 yay -S shutter 二、安装内置编辑器插件 #在系统软件仓库搜索内置编辑器插件 perl-goo-canvas 三、设置快捷键 #设置——键盘——应用程序快捷键——添加——输入命令——按下组合键 shutter -w #选择窗口截图 shutter -s #选择区域截图 shutter -f #自动全屏截图 shutter -t #延时通知截图 shutter -m #延时菜单截图 全文完 ——垚顺 2020.3.23 来源: oschina 链接: https://my.oschina.net/renwenss/blog/3209554

Ubuntu中安装Shutter截图工具

与世无争的帅哥 提交于 2019-11-30 11:55:31
Shutter 是我在 Linux 中最喜欢的截图工具。你可以使用它截图,还可以用它编辑截图或其他图像。它是一个在图像上添加箭头和文本的不错的工具。你也可以使用它在 Ubuntu 或其它你使用的发行版中调整图像大小。FOSS 上大多数截图教程都使用 Shutter 编辑。 Shutter 是我在 Linux 中最喜欢的截图工具。你可以使用它截图,还可以用它编辑截图或其他图像。它是一个在图像上添加箭头和文本的不错的工具。你也可以使用它在 Ubuntu 或其它你使用的发行版中调整图像大小。FOSS 上大多数截图教程都使用 Shutter 编辑。 虽然 Shutter 一直是一款很棒的工具,但它的开发却停滞了。这几年来一直没有新版本的 Shutter。甚至像 Shutter 中编辑模式被禁用这样的简单 bug 也没有修复。根本没有开发者的消息。 也许这就是为什么新版本的 Ubuntu 放弃它的原因。在 Ubuntu 18.04 LTS 之前,你可以在软件中心,或者启用 universe 仓库来使用 apt-get 命令 安装它。但是从 Ubuntu 18.10 及更高版本开始,你就不能再这样做了。 抛开这些缺点,Shutter 是一个很好的工具,我想继续使用它。也许你也是像我这样的 Shutter 粉丝,并且想要使用它。好的方面是你仍然可以在 Ubuntu 19.04 中安装

Ubuntu中安装Shutter截图工具

时光总嘲笑我的痴心妄想 提交于 2019-11-30 11:53:50
Shutter 是我在 Linux 中最喜欢的截图工具。你可以使用它截图,还可以用它编辑截图或其他图像。它是一个在图像上添加箭头和文本的不错的工具。你也可以使用它在 Ubuntu 或其它你使用的发行版中调整图像大小。FOSS 上大多数截图教程都使用 Shutter 编辑。 Shutter 是我在 Linux 中最喜欢的截图工具。你可以使用它截图,还可以用它编辑截图或其他图像。它是一个在图像上添加箭头和文本的不错的工具。你也可以使用它在 Ubuntu 或其它你使用的发行版中调整图像大小。FOSS 上大多数截图教程都使用 Shutter 编辑。 虽然 Shutter 一直是一款很棒的工具,但它的开发却停滞了。这几年来一直没有新版本的 Shutter。甚至像 Shutter 中编辑模式被禁用这样的简单 bug 也没有修复。根本没有开发者的消息。 也许这就是为什么新版本的 Ubuntu 放弃它的原因。在 Ubuntu 18.04 LTS 之前,你可以在软件中心,或者启用 universe 仓库来使用 apt-get 命令 安装它。但是从 Ubuntu 18.10 及更高版本开始,你就不能再这样做了。 抛开这些缺点,Shutter 是一个很好的工具,我想继续使用它。也许你也是像我这样的 Shutter 粉丝,并且想要使用它。好的方面是你仍然可以在 Ubuntu 19.04 中安装

android6.0源码分析之Camera API2.0下的Preview(预览)流程分析

江枫思渺然 提交于 2019-11-30 06:48:19
本文将基于android6.0的源码,对Camera API2.0下Camera的preview的流程进行分析。在文章android6.0源码分析之Camera API2.0下的初始化流程分析中,已经对Camera2内置应用的Open即初始化流程进行了详细的分析,而在open过程中,定义了一个PreviewCallback,当时并未详细分析,即Open过程中,会自动开启预览过程,即会调用OneCameraImpl的startPreview方法,它是捕获和绘制屏幕预览帧的开始,预览才会真正开始提供一个表面。 Camera2文章分析目录: android6.0源码分析之Camera API2.0简介 android6.0源码分析之Camera2 HAL分析 android6.0源码分析之Camera API2.0下的初始化流程分析 android6.0源码分析之Camera API2.0下的Preview(预览)流程分析 android6.0源码分析之Camera API2.0下的Capture流程分析 android6.0源码分析之Camera API2.0下的video流程分析 Camera API2.0的应用 1、Camera2 preview的应用层流程分析 preview流程都是从startPreview开始的,所以来看startPreview方法的代码: /